One flowered Cancer root
Orobanche uniflora
Family: Orobanchaceae
What it is like
It is a parasitic plant. It feeds off the roots of other plants especially Sedum species. It grows 3.5 cm long. The main stem is under the ground. The flowers are purple to white. The fruit is a capsule with 2 sections and many seeds.
There are about 140 Orobanche species.
Where it is found
It is a temperate plant. It mostly grows in forests.
Countries/locations it is found in
Canada, North America, USA
